At the Mercy of Nature Shackleton's Survival Saga Gives Promise for Our Future
At the Mercy of Nature by Carl N. McDaniel. The year 2014 marks the 100th anniversary of Sir Ernest Shackleton's Imperial Trans-Antarctic Expedition. On December 5, 1914, Sir Ernest Shackleton, along with 27 men aboard the ship Endurance, departed South Georgia Island in the southern Atlantic Ocean for Vahsel Bay on the northeast coast of Antarctica with the intent of trekking across the continent. Biologist Carl N. McDaniel retells the story of the Endurance Party in detail to provide the reader with an appreciation of what an extraordinary accomplishment Shackleton and his men achieved.
